Bovine Genome Database: Tools for Mining the , Genome, tools. BovineMine is a tool within BGD that integrates BGD data, including the genome, genes, precomputed gene expression levels and variant consequences, with external data sources that include quantitative trait loci (QTL), orthologues, Gene Ontology, gene interactions, and pathways. Using ZFIN: Data Types, Organization, and Retrieval,community. Some of the earliest records in ZFIN were for people and laboratories. Since that time, services and data types provided by ZFIN have grown considerably. EchinoBase: Tools for Echinoderm Genome Analyses,hinoBase (.) is an echinoderm-specific genome database and web information system that provides a platform for the interrogation and exploration of echinoderm genomic data.
